Biography

Garroth was introduced since the very first episode of Minecraft Diaries. He was the Head Guard of Phoenix Drop. Throughout Season 1, he gains the help of Laurance and Dante, who become second in commands and end up becoming like brothers to Garroth, supporting him through tough times within the series. He also became a member of the Jury of Nine in Episode 100.

His past was not a kind one. He was the firstborn son of the Lord of O'Khasis (Garte), and to stop a war, he was going to be forced to marry the daughter of Scaleswind, Nicole. He faked his death and fled, and Nicole did the same. Garroth was disowned by his father because of his unwillingness to marry Nicole. Garroth lived in Phoenix Drop, hidden, for a few years, until he was tracked down and found by his brother, Zane, who was the High Priest of O'Khasis at the time.

The only reason that he remained in Phoenix Drop is that the Lord of Scaleswind thought he saw his daughter stabbed and pushed into a river by an O'Khasis guard. Having a very hot temper, the Lord of Scaleswind declared war on O'Khasis (forgetting Garroth), then allied with them after Zane manipulated him to target Phoenix Drop.

During his time in Phoenix Drop, Garroth met and helped a male in his (approximate) teenage years named Zenix. He loved Zenix like a son, believing Zenix to feel the same. Whenever Zenix ended up betraying and attempting to assassinate him, his heart was broken.

Garroth treats Laurance and Dante as brothers, adopting them into the 'family' like he would have Vylad. The three have fights, but always resolve them in a caring and civilized manner. Laurance and Garroth, however, can easily turn against each other if Aphmau's life and safety is involved.

Garroth has many endearing qualities, such as being kind-hearted, determined, and loyal. He's always there when people need him, risking his life for the good of others. However, he looks down on himself quite easily, feeling he's unworthy of his position multiple times. He can also be racistly prejudiced at times, fearing and failing to trust Liochant due to the fact that he is from the Tu'la Region, a region that Ru'aun is currently fighting against.

Etymology

  • The name Garroth is a variant spelling of the name Gareth, a Welsh name based off of Gahariet, a French name of unknown meaning. It may ultimately have a Welsh origin, possibly related to the word "gwaredd" meaning "gentleness". It is also the name of one of the Knights of the Round Table in Arthurian legend. The knight was the youngest son of King Lot and of Morgause, the half-sister of King Arthur, thus making him Arthur's nephew, as well as brother to Gawain, Agravain, Gaheris, and half-brother to Mordred.
    • Whether it is intentional or not, it should also be noted that Zane's personality is very much like those of Agravain and Mordred, while Vylad is similar in personality to Gaheris. It may also be a coincidence that Aphmau is similar in personality to that of Lyonesse, the woman with whom Gareth falls in love with and marries in the legends.
  • The surname Ro'Meave was likely inspired by Ro'Maeve, a location in the game Final Fantasy XI. The name Meave itself is an feminine Irish name meaning "Joy", and is loosely connected to the Irish name Maeve, derived from the traditional Irish name "Méadhbh", meaning "She who intoxicates". It is rooted in the Irish legend of Queen Maeve, one of the main protagonists of the early Irish legend Táin Bó Cúailnge.
